Pacific Northwest Foraging Guide Review – Survival, Safety, and Edibles

51 Ways Not To Die Pacific Northwest Foraging: The Wild Edible Plants And Mushrooms You Need When Foraging For Survival” is an essential guide for anyone interested in foraging in the Pacific Northwest. This book stands out for its practical approach, focusing on the identification and use of wild edible plants and mushrooms that are crucial for survival.

The author’s expertise is evident in the detailed descriptions and clear photographs, making identification accessible even for beginners. The book goes beyond mere identification; it delves into the nutritional value and potential medicinal uses of each plant and mushroom, adding depth to the foraging experience.

One of the book’s strengths is its emphasis on safety. It meticulously outlines the risks associated with foraging, including poisonous look-alikes, and offers practical advice on how to forage responsibly and sustainably. This focus on safety is particularly valuable for novices.

However, the book could benefit from more information on the preparation and cooking of foraged items. Despite this, it remains an invaluable resource for survivalists, nature enthusiasts, and anyone interested in exploring the rich biodiversity of the Pacific Northwest.
